Rear Rubber Cushioning Block

In the complex symphony of a vehicle’s suspension and chassis system, the Rear Rubber Cushioning Block plays a critical, though often overlooked, role. This essential automotive component is engineered to absorb and dampen impacts, vibrations, and noise that originate from road irregularities. Positioned strategically within the rear suspension assembly, it acts as a final line of defense between the vehicle’s frame and axle or suspension arms, preventing metal-to-metal contact.
The primary function of the Rear Rubber Cushioning Block is to enhance ride comfort by isolating the cabin from harsh shocks and bumps. By cushioning sudden jolts, it contributes significantly to a smoother and quieter driving experience. Furthermore, it protects other vital suspension components from excessive stress and premature wear, thereby supporting the overall durability and structural integrity of the rear suspension system. This protection is especially crucial during heavy loading, towing, or when traversing uneven terrain, as the block compresses to provide additional support and prevent suspension bottoming-out.
Manufactured from high-grade, durable rubber compounds, these blocks are designed to withstand extreme environmental conditions, including temperature fluctuations, ozone exposure, and road chemicals, ensuring long-term performance and resilience. A worn or damaged cushioning block can lead to increased noise, noticeable vibration in the vehicle cabin, and potential damage to adjacent parts. Regular inspection during routine maintenance is recommended.
